Description

The Termination of Domestic Partnership form is designed for individuals who wish to legally end their domestic partnership. It requires the declarant to provide their name and the name of their partner, confirming the termination of the relationship through a signed statement. The form includes an option for users to indicate whether they have provided a copy to their former partner or if the termination is due to the partner's death. Key features of the form include straightforward language, clear sections for signatures, and date fields to record the effective date of termination. Filling out the form involves entering personal information, checking the applicable statement, and obtaining signatures from both the employee and a benefits office representative. An example of an agreement termination clause may state that either party can terminate the agreement upon written notice if one party breaches significant terms. This clause provides a clear framework for both parties, allowing for an organized exit. Including well-defined termination clauses in contracts protects all parties involved. When writing a termination agreement, start by clearly stating the names of the parties involved, the purpose of the agreement, and the effective termination date. Include any obligations that must be fulfilled before termination, such as final payments or return of property. Additionally, make sure the agreement complies with any relevant laws.
